Which is the best version of The Rolling Stones' album Aftermath, UK or USA? In This video we look at two versions of the same record made in different countries, examine the similarities and differences in order to figure out which one I think is the better version, And this time we’ll be tackling The Rolling Stones’ fourth studio album, Aftermath, originally released in 1966 #rollingstones #vinylrecords #vinylrewind

I have to wonder about a 50-minute-plus running time for the UK version. For LPs, about 20 minutes is ideal for one side in terms of fidelity. Much over that and you're cramming the grooves together and especially diminishing bass reproduction. But hey, none of that matters because I stick to CDs - I've got the Abkco remasters of both the US and UK Aftermath on CD, and they sound terrific. As the legendary recording engineer Rudy Van Gelder said when he was digitally remastering his recordings for Blue Note (which were originally released on vinyl), "Vinyl was never any good," primarily because it adds so much distortion. Some folks prefer to call this distortion "warmth." But this "warmth" is not on the original master tapes.
